Brief Life History of Marie

When Marie Sauvary was born on 21 October 1729, in St Sampson, Guernsey, her father, Pierre Sauvary, was 26 and her mother, Marie Ozanne, was 34. She married Thomas Le Poidevin on 6 October 1751, in Vale, Guernsey. They were the parents of at least 11 sons and 6 daughters. She died on 20 September 1812, in Vale, Guernsey, at the age of 82.

Name Meaning

Some characteristic forenames: French Fabien, Jacques, Normand, Philippe.

French: from the Old French personal name Savari, from ancient Germanic Sabaricus, Savaricus, composed of the elements saba, of uncertain meaning, + rīc ‘power(ful)’.

English: variant of Savory , a cognate of 1 above.
